In response, legal frameworks are slowly adapting. The U.S. Copyright Office has issued guidance allowing non-profit entities to override DRM on games that have been discontinued or had their servers shut down, providing a crucial, if limited, legal avenue for preservation. Meanwhile, the European Union is exploring a "Digital Fairness Act" which could impose new compliance obligations on game developers regarding their design and monetization models, potentially limiting the most invasive forms of DRM.
